About NU Nu Holdings Ltd.

Nu Holdings Ltd is a Brazilian financial technology firm that offers digital banking services. Its services include Retail credit, SME credit, Payments, Customer assets, Insurance brokerage, E-commerce marketplace, and Mobile virtual network operator. It operates in single operating segment and geographically it operates in Brazil, Mexico, and Other countries with the majority of revenue deriving from Brazil.

About MCO Moody's Corporation

Moody's, along with S&P Ratings, is a leading provider of credit ratings on fixed-income securities. The ratings segment, Moody's Investors Service, includes corporates, structured finance, financial institutions, and public finance ratings. MIS represents a majority of the firm's profit and often (depending on bond issuance levels) a majority of the firm's revenue. The other segment, Moody's Analytics, consists of decision solutions, research and insights, and data and information.
